"Beautiful Louis XVI Clock, In Gilded Bronze. Late 18th Century."
"Borne" type clock topped with a gilt bronze subject. The movement with enameled dial, signed "Chantelot à Marseille", is surrounded by 'palmette' motifs and two vine trellis branches, at the bottom. It is suspended 'à fil', complete and in working order. It is topped with an "élégante à la lyre" subject, seated on a stool with curved legs and playing on a lyre with a 'Sun King' motif. The 'borne' rests on a two-level base, placed on four 'ball' feet. It is decorated, on each side, with a 'lyre' motif. Very good condition for this small clock with beautiful gold gilding.
